How Does a Horseshoe Work?

  1. Purpose of Horseshoes

    • The main purpose of the horseshoe is to reinforce the hooves of a horse in order to help it adapt to the lifestyle of a workhorse or a domesticated horse. There is a lot of debate over whether or not domesticated horses really need horseshoes to enjoy good health, including whether they would be healthier without the horseshoes. No true consensus exists on this issue, but the majority of people still use horseshoes on their horses today to help protect their horses' hooves from damage.

    The Shoeing Process

    • When a horseshoe is being placed onto a horse's hoof, the first step is that the person doing the job needs to trim the hoof to its proper length. The hoof is then measured, allowing for a horseshoe of proper dimensions to be produced. Lastly, the horseshoe is applied to the hoof using short nails to attach the shoe to the underside of the hoof. When done properly this process is not painful to the horse. Improper shoeing, however, can have disastrous results.

    How it Works

    • The horseshoe works in a very similar fashion to how normal shoes help human feet. Essentially, the horseshoe helps to insulate the horse's hooves from damaging substances, particularly very hard substances like concrete or metal that the horse wouldn't naturally encounter. The horseshoe can also help to encourage better traction for the animal depending on its design.

    Different Types of Horseshoes

    • There are many different types of horseshoes to choose from. Standard horseshoes are generally made of steel and are both tough and relatively inexpensive. Horseshoes are also made of many other substances, for varying purposes, including other metals, rubber and plastics.
